Understanding The Mechanics Of Forming An LLC In California
Forming an LLC in California involves several essential steps, each requiring careful consideration and attention to detail. The following five steps outline the golden guide to setting up shop in the Golden State:
-
- Define the purpose and structure of your LLC
- Choose a unique name for your LLC
- File Articles of Organization with the California Secretary of State
- Appoint a registered agent and obtain necessary licenses and permits
- Establish an operating agreement and conduct an annual meeting
Addressing Common Curiosities
Entrepreneurs often have numerous questions when it comes to forming an LLC in California. Among the most common concerns is the need for a registered agent and the process of obtaining necessary licenses and permits. In California, a registered agent is required to receive service of process and other official documents on behalf of the LLC. This individual or business must have a physical address in California and be available during normal business hours to accept service of process.
As for licenses and permits, the specific requirements will depend on the nature of your business and its location within California. For example, businesses involved in the sale of certain products or services may need to obtain a permit from the California Department of Alcoholic Beverage Control or the California Department of Food and Agriculture.
Opportunities, Myths, And Relevance For Different Users
For entrepreneurs and small business owners, forming an LLC in California can provide a host of benefits, including personal liability protection, tax benefits, and streamlined operations. This structure allows owners to separate their personal assets from those of the business, reducing the risk of financial exposure in the event of a lawsuit or business failure.
